About this tag
The connector administration tag covers Microsoft 365 Copilot features that help administrators configure and govern connections to business data. Current coverage focuses on web-based pre-setup guides, editable connector configurations, clearer and more actionable error messages, and alerting capabilities. These tools address the practical work behind deploying Copilot beyond a basic chatbot, including preparing prerequisites, maintaining settings, and identifying configuration problems. The tag is useful for readers tracking Microsoft’s efforts to make Copilot extensibility more manageable for organizations, particularly where connector setup and ongoing oversight affect how reliably business data can be made available through governed Copilot experiences.
